I live pretty close to lk pleasant and there is nothing that I know of that ends up at water. Crown king trail on the west side of the lake and table mesa area on the north east side of the lake. Table mesa has some good wheeling and it's kind of like a park but lots of shooting (LOTS) on the front side. Back side has a river that's dry during some
summers. Trails like terminator are back there. Table mesa area has the most promise in my opinion on the west side. I know it fairly well as I've hunted camped and wheeled there. Its about 15mins north of anthem off I17.

Lake Pleasant is a bust. I used to drive back to a couple different coves, but they blocked the trails with a bunch of old concrete and rocks.
not sure if you've been up there lately, but the Agua Fria is dry as a bone. there is very good/difficult wheeling up there though. I personally prefer driving out through the old minig areas. makes for a decent trip and depending on the route you take, it can get pretty challenging.
